SiteGround vs InMotion Hosting: Which is Right for You?
Are you torn between SiteGround and InMotion Hosting for your website needs? Let’s dive into a detailed comparison to help you make the best decision.
Comparison Table
Feature | SiteGround | InMotion Hosting |
---|---|---|
Price | From $2.99/month | From $2.29/month |
Uptime Guarantee | 99.9% | 99.9% |
Free SSL | Yes | Yes |
Free Domain | Yes (first year) | Yes (all but Core plan) |
Automated Backups | Free (daily) | For an extra fee |
Email Accounts | Unlimited | Up to 10 accounts |
Money-Back Guarantee | 30-day | 90-day |
Customer Support | 24/7 Live Support | 24/7 Live Support |
Storage Space | 10 GB SSD | 100 GB SSD |
Speed Technology | NGINX, SuperCacher | Max Speed Zones, UltraStack Servers |
Detailed Comparison
Ease of Use
Both SiteGround and InMotion Hosting are user-friendly, but they cater to different types of users.
-
SiteGround: Known for its easy setup and user-friendly interface, making it a great choice for beginners. It offers features like WordPress Staging Environment and automated website migrations.
-
InMotion Hosting: While also easy to use, InMotion has a slight learning curve but is highly intuitive, especially with its cPanel interface and Account Management Panel (AMP).
Stability
Both hosts boast excellent uptime records.
- SiteGround: Promises and delivers a 99.9% uptime guarantee, ensuring your website is always available.
- InMotion Hosting: Also guarantees 99.9% uptime, with no significant issues reported.
Speed
Speed is crucial for any website, and both hosts have invested heavily in this area.
- SiteGround: Uses NGINX and SuperCacher technology to enhance speed. However, InMotion slightly edges out in speed tests.
- InMotion Hosting: Utilizes Max Speed Zones and UltraStack Servers, resulting in faster performance according to several tests.
Security
Security is a top priority for both SiteGround and InMotion Hosting.
- SiteGround: Offers an AI anti-bot system, free SSL certificates, and daily backups. It also includes features like Patchman Security Tool and two-factor authentication.
- InMotion Hosting: Provides free SSL certificates, DDoS protection, automatic backups, and a robust web hosting firewall. It also includes Monarx Security and 24/7 security monitoring.
Pricing and Cost
The pricing structures of both hosts vary, especially when considering long-term commitments.
- SiteGround: Starts at $2.99/month but can increase significantly upon renewal. The GoGeek plan, with premium features, costs $11.95/month.
- InMotion Hosting: Begins at $2.29/month and offers more affordable higher-tier plans. It also provides a 90-day money-back guarantee, which is more generous than SiteGround’s 30-day guarantee.
Customer Support Service
Both hosts are renowned for their excellent customer support.
- SiteGround: Offers 24/7 live support, free website migrations, and is highly rated by users for its support services.
- InMotion Hosting: Also provides 24/7 live support, with a reputation for well-trained and helpful support reps. It includes priority support and a community forum.
Client Reviews
Client reviews can provide valuable insights into the real-world performance of these hosts.
- SiteGround: Generally praised for its performance, support, and ease of use. However, some users have expressed dissatisfaction with the significant price increase upon renewal.
- InMotion Hosting: Highly rated for its speed, customer support, and value for money. Users appreciate the 90-day money-back guarantee and the variety of features included.
